Phetdavanh Somsanid is a Laotian footballer born in 2001, who plays as a central defender. He made headlines during the SEA Games 33 when he suffered a severe injury, breaking his leg during a match against Malaysia. His injury occurred after a failed tackle that led to a red card for him and significantly impacted his team's performance, resulting in a 1-4 loss and their elimination from the tournament.
